Inside, the party is relieved to find a scientist self-barricaded inside a room with food and water. They soon discover that the blockade had protected a large medical research complex, the same one featured in the first scene of the film where the virus was developed. Instead, Jim, Selena and Hannah are somehow able to restrain the infected Frank, hoping they will find a cure for the virus nearby as suggested in the radio broadcast.

When Frank is infected at the military blockade near Manchester, the soldiers do not enter the story.

The "Radical Alternative Ending", rather than a bare ending, is a radically different development of the movie from the midpoint onwards it was not filmed and is presented on the DVD as a series of illustrated storyboards with voiceovers by Boyle and Garland. is that Danny boyle had a different story in mind once they reached the motorway barricade, which is where i started to go off the movie.
